semantic HCI challenge

• explicit semantics (often from open sources, e.g. LOD) used for system decisions and results

• use facetted presentation, searching and browsing of information

• use typically classifications, typologies or other structures of concepts

• integrate & aggregate data from different sources

Recommendations in NoTube

• surface interesting, new & relevant programs to individual and group users• combine in a complementary way different statistical & semantic approaches• define metrics for, e.g. serendipity, diversity, relevance
